Trader consensus favors a draw at 57% implied probability for Round 5 of the FIDE Women's Candidates 2026, reflecting the double round-robin format's emphasis on solid preparation and risk aversion among elite grandmasters, where early rounds produced mostly draws. Zhu Jiner (2578 Elo, 2 points) holds a slight edge at 48.5% after rebounding with a Round 4 win over Divya Deshmukh (1.5 points) following her sole loss to co-leader Bibisara Assaubayeva in Round 3, showcasing aggressive play but conversion challenges. Vaishali Rameshbabu (2470 Elo, 2 points, 48%) stays unbeaten via four consecutive draws, including narrow escapes against Deshmukh and Goryachkina, underscoring her defensive resilience in this evenly poised classical matchup.
